Description
Summary:The behaviour of the rare earths during the precipitation of sodium, potassium and lead jarosites from both sulphate and chloride media was investigated. Efforts to synthesize the end-member rare earth analogues of sodium jarosite and potassium jarosite were unsuccessful.
